Is it legal to own a serval in Kentucky?

VERIFIED 2026-07-03CONFIDENCE: MEDIUM301 KAR 2:082

The short answer

Permit Required
Servals aren't 'inherently dangerous,' but a transportation permit is required to bring one into Kentucky..

Yes, with a permit. Servals are not on Kentucky's 'inherently dangerous' list, so private ownership is allowed, but 301 KAR 2:082 requires a transportation permit to import exotic wildlife like a serval into the state.

What Kentucky law says

301 KAR 2:082 exempts servals from the inherently-dangerous prohibition but requires a transportation permit to import exotic wildlife into Kentucky.

Which agency regulates servals in Kentucky

Kentucky Department of Fish and Wildlife Resources is the authority for serval (Leptailurus serval) possession in Kentucky.

Is there a permit for pet servals?

Yes — the Transportation Permit (exotic wildlife), issued by Kentucky Department of Fish and Wildlife Resources (Nominal application fee (contact KDFWR)). AZA-accredited facilities have separate authorization.

Penalties and enforcement

Wildlife violation for importing without the required transportation permit; fines and confiscation.

Local city and county rules

Local governments may separately ban exotic cats under KRS 65.877; verify your city/county rules.

Frequently asked questions

Is a serval legal in Kentucky?

Yes. Servals aren't 'inherently dangerous,' but you need a transportation permit to import one.

Are big cats treated differently?

Yes. Lions, tigers and the like are inherently dangerous and barred from private ownership.
